Factors Affecting Small Box Packaging Prices
Before we discuss the prices, it's crucial to understand the factors that impact them. These include:
- Size and Material: The dimensions and material of the box significantly influence the price. Larger boxes and those made from premium materials like rigid boxes or specialty materials will cost more.
- Quantity: Buying in bulk typically results in lower unit prices due to economies of scale. However, this may not always be feasible for small businesses or startups.
- Printing and Finishing: Custom printing, embellishments, and special finishes like foil stamping or spot UV can increase the price.
- Lead Time: Rush orders may incur additional fees, while longer lead times can sometimes secure lower prices.
- Supplier and Location: Prices can vary significantly between suppliers and locations due to differences in labor costs, material availability, and local taxes.
Average Prices for Small Box Packaging
Now that we've covered the influencing factors, let's look at some average prices for small box packaging. Please note that these are rough estimates and can vary based on the factors mentioned above.

Small Corrugated Boxes
Corrugated boxes are a popular choice for small box packaging due to their strength, affordability, and eco-friendliness. Here are some average prices:
- Small Regular Slotted Carton (RSC): $0.10 - $0.30 per box
- Small Full Overlap Box (FOL): $0.15 - $0.35 per box
- Small Die-Cut Box: $0.20 - $0.50 per box
Small Rigid Boxes
Rigid boxes offer a more premium look and feel. Here are some average prices:
- Small Rigid Box (without printing): $0.50 - $1.50 per box
- Small Rigid Box (with basic printing): $0.80 - $2.00 per box
- Small Rigid Box (with special finishes): $1.50 - $4.00 per box
Small Specialty Boxes
Specialty boxes like magnetic closure boxes, window boxes, or boxes with special features can command higher prices:

- Small Magnetic Closure Box: $1.50 - $3.00 per box
- Small Window Box: $1.00 - $2.50 per box
- Small Box with Special Features: $2.00 - $5.00 per box
How to Get the Best Price for Small Box Packaging
To secure the best price, consider the following tips:
- Shop around: Compare prices from multiple suppliers.
- Negotiate: Don't be afraid to negotiate, especially for larger quantities.
- Consider the total cost: While focusing on the unit price, also consider the total cost, including shipping, printing, and any additional fees.
- Plan ahead: Longer lead times can sometimes secure lower prices.
- Ask for discounts: Inquire about discounts for paying upfront, in bulk, or during off-peak seasons.
